As someone who grew up there and resides there currently, it's nothing to write home about. However, the financial savings make a HUGE difference if you have kids, so many simply cannot afford a middle class lifestyle without being able to send their kids to public school.
Mercy is a great school, and if I had kids and lived in BR, it'd be where I'd want to send them for k-8.
When I did live in BR, I lived in walking distance from that church. It's a great community, but there's a lot of sketchy people walking down Ardenwood and Govenment Streets at all hours of the night, so I definitely recommend living on one of those side streets if you decide on that neighborhood. It's extremely convenient for eating out, getting to downtown and LSU, etc, but can be a pain trying to get out to the Millerville/O'Neal area (not as bad as say Perkins @ Bluebonnet) and not particularly convenient for getting out to the Mall or the Top Golf (if those are places you have any desire to frequent). I enjoyed living there far more than I ever did in AP.
